The essays within this book mainly include the co-authored writings of Douglas Mair and Anthony Laramie. Mair and Laramie extended Michal Kalecki's macroeconomic theory. The authors analyse the political aspects of full employment, as well as inspect the Fiscal Policy in the European Union. The contributions also set their focus on the regional and national economic incidence, on the effects of taxation, and the long-run economic growth. They evaluate taxation, innovation and greenhouse gases and regard wealth vs. Income taxation comparing Michal Kalecki's and Irving Fisher's theories. The essays also investigate the accounting for corporate profits and investigate; and consider contemporary studies of investment orders and investment expenditures.
